Zusammenfassung:PROBLEM TO BE SOLVED: To enable each home of a collective housing to receive various types of broadcast programs without wiring at a receiver located in each home when each home receiver can receive radio waves emitted from a millimeter wave transmitter installed on a roof, etc. for transmitting various types of broadcast signal including BS broadcast signal. SOLUTION: Antennas 31, 32 and 33 for receiving various sorts of broadcast programs are installed on the roof of the collective housing 20, and signals received at the antennas are supplied to a millimeter wave transmitter 22. Radio waves of a millimeter wave band from the millimeter wave transmitter 22 are received at a millimeter wave receiver 23, and the received signals are received by each home of the collective housing. Each home can view a broadcast program based on a wireless transmission system. Such millimeter waves are transmitted even to an adjacent building 34 and to separate houses 35B and 35C. Thus, a problem that the other housing or houses can hardly receive the radio waves can be solved. In each home, radio waves from the transmitter 22 are reflected by a reflector or are received by a receiving antenna mounted outside or inside the window pane of the home to wirelessly receive the signals indoors.
